AROUND THE NATION IN TWENTY MINUTES BIOSOLIDS ALLIANCES: TAPPING INTO A RESOURCE
Abstract
Regional biosolids associations have formed across the nation, synthesizing efforts to address issues and concerns surrounding biosolids management. The vitality of and support for these organizations has proven to be a key element in maintaining a strong information-sharing network for all biosolids stakeholders. Collaboration within these organizations is equally as important as their interaction amongst each other.Representatives from the New England Biosolids & Residuals Association, Northwest Biosolids Management Association, Rocky Mountain Water Environment Association and National Biosolids Partnership will present hot topics impacting their regions, current projects and resources available and cooperative activities amongst these associations.Following this presentation, the audience will have an opportunity to ask the panel questions.
